Description
The primary function of the Financial Needs Specialist is to serve as a call center representative in the Member Service Center working with members and prospective members of Connex Credit Union. The position will help members with all issues they may have as well as look for opportunities to improve a member’s financial life utilizing Connex’s products and services. The position must consistently provide excellent customer service while working within Connex policies and meeting or exceeding Connex service standards. A Financial Needs Specialist requires a unique blend of patience, inquisition and problem solving skills. They must work resolve issues efficiently primarily resolving problems on the first call.
Essential Functions and Responsibilities:
- Answers all inbound phone calls in an accurate, timely manner while adhering to all call center standards
- Promptly responds to member requests via web chat and email
- Conducts outbound calling as directed for sales and service needs
- Delivers superior quality service while adhering to corporate, regulatory and audit guidelines
- Takes ownership of member problems and works them until completely and satisfactorily resolved - Utilizes problem solving skills and thinks independently to resolve these issues
- Reviews and approves requests for exceptions to Connex procedures and fee reversals up to approved limits. Refers requests above limits to the Director or Assistant Director of Member Service
- Maintains an excellent knowledge of products and services in order to make proper recommendations and referrals to members
- Improves each member’s financial life by offering appropriate products and services during phone calls and other contacts
- Processes loan applications for members and assists them with questions they may have in regards to the consumer lending products
- Meets all sales and service goals consistently and contributes to the fulfillment of all Connex Credit Union goals
- Actively participates in team meetings, roundtables and additional training courses as requested
- Performs other duties as requested to serve members and support the mission goals of the Member Service Center and Connex Credit Union as a whole

Qualifications and Requirements:
- Ability to maintain the confidentiality of member information
- Ability to work collaboratively within the call center environment
- Strong communication and sales skills
- Bilingual applicants preferred but not required
- High degree of responsibility and integrity
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ite
- Flexible about work hours and shifts to accommodate business and member needs – Includes rotating Saturdays and occasional after-hour meetings
- High school degree required; bachelor’s degree desirable
- 1-2 years experience required
Salary : $17 - $22
